在这个数字化时代,网页设计已经成为了一个不可或缺的技能。无论是为了个人博客,还是为了商业项目,掌握Web前端技术都能让你在众多竞争者中脱颖而出。那么,如何从零开始,轻松掌握Web前端核心技术,成为网页设计高手呢?下面,我将为你详细解答。

第一步:了解Web前端技术

首先,我们需要了解什么是Web前端技术。Web前端,简单来说,就是用户在浏览器中看到的网页部分。它包括HTML、CSS和JavaScript三种核心技术。

  • HTML(HyperText Markup Language):超文本标记语言,用于构建网页的基本结构。
  • CSS(Cascading Style Sheets):层叠样式表,用于美化网页,控制网页元素的样式。
  • JavaScript:一种脚本语言,用于实现网页的动态效果和交互功能。

第二步:学习基础知识

掌握Web前端技术,首先要从基础知识学起。以下是一些学习资源:

  • 在线教程:如MDN Web Docs、W3Schools等,提供了丰富的教程和实例。
  • 视频课程:如慕课网、网易云课堂等,有专业的讲师讲解。
  • 实践项目:通过实际操作,巩固所学知识。

HTML基础

  • 元素:HTML由一系列元素组成,每个元素都有开始标签和结束标签。
  • 属性:元素可以拥有属性,用于描述元素的特征。
  • 文档类型声明:声明文档的类型,如<!DOCTYPE html>

CSS基础

  • 选择器:用于选择页面中的元素。
  • 属性:用于设置元素的样式,如颜色、字体、大小等。
  • 盒子模型:描述元素在页面中的布局。

JavaScript基础

  • 变量:用于存储数据。
  • 函数:用于封装代码,提高代码复用性。
  • 事件:用于响应用户的操作。

第三步:实践项目

理论知识学完后,我们需要通过实践项目来巩固所学知识。以下是一些适合初学者的项目:

  • 个人博客:使用HTML、CSS和JavaScript搭建一个个人博客,展示自己的作品。
  • 在线相册:使用图片上传、预览和删除功能,展示自己的摄影作品。
  • 待办事项列表:使用JavaScript实现添加、删除和标记已完成任务的功能。

第四步:进阶学习

当你掌握了Web前端的基础知识,并完成了一些实践项目后,可以开始进阶学习:

  • 框架:如React、Vue、Angular等,可以提高开发效率。
  • 工具:如Webpack、Babel等,可以帮助我们更好地开发和管理项目。
  • 性能优化:了解如何提高网页的性能,提升用户体验。

总结

从零开始,轻松掌握Web前端核心技术,需要我们不断学习、实践和总结。只要你有兴趣,有毅力,相信你一定能成为一名优秀的网页设计高手!祝你好运!